{"id":5009,"date":"2021-01-05T13:00:30","date_gmt":"2021-01-05T17:00:30","guid":{"rendered":"https:\/\/bartlett.crunkit.com\/?p=5009"},"modified":"2023-08-29T13:03:51","modified_gmt":"2023-08-29T13:03:51","slug":"quick-tips-for-checking-the-health-of-your-trees","status":"publish","type":"post","link":"https:\/\/www.bartlett.com\/blog\/quick-tips-for-checking-the-health-of-your-trees\/","title":{"rendered":"Quick Tips for Checking the Health of Your Trees"},"content":{"rendered":"<p><img fetchpriority=\"high\" decoding=\"async\" class=\"size-full wp-image-6614 aligncenter\" style=\"font-weight: inherit;\" src=\"https:\/\/www.bartlett.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/01\/H0A6468.jpg\" alt=\"tree inspection with a certified arborist\" width=\"1024\" height=\"683\" srcset=\"https:\/\/www.bartlett.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/01\/H0A6468.jpg 1024w, https:\/\/www.bartlett.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/01\/H0A6468-300x200.jpg 300w, https:\/\/www.bartlett.com\/blog\/wp-content\/uploads\/2021\/01\/H0A6468-768x512.jpg 768w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" \/><\/p>\n<p>It\u2019s always good to take a walk around your property and notice what\u2019s happening with your trees and shrubs. You may spot something not quite right that could signify an underlying issue with the health of your landscape plants. If you do, it\u2019s important to contact a Certified Arborist to determine what\u2019s causing the problem.<\/p>\n<p><!--more--><\/p>\n<p><em><strong>Early color<\/strong> <\/em>\u2013 If you saw early or uneven leaf color during autumn this may indicate problems.<\/p>\n<p><em><strong>Early defoliation<\/strong><\/em> \u2013 Loss of leaves too early is another red flag indicating a potential tree health issue.<\/p>\n<p><strong><em>Insects and disease damage<\/em><\/strong> \u2013 Feeding activity on the foliage, loss of leaves or withered foliage, exit holes in the trunk or branches and sawdust like debris are some signs of infestation.<\/p>\n<p><em><strong>Mushroom growth<\/strong><\/em> \u2013 Mushrooms on the tree or growing near the base may mean root or stem decay.<\/p>\n<p><em><strong>Soil Deficiencies<\/strong><\/em> \u2013 Visual symptoms combined with a soil analysis can identify if critical macronutrients or micronutrients are missing from the soil beneath your trees and shrubs. Contact a Certified Arborist for a soil test.<\/p>\n<p><em><strong>Proper Mulching<\/strong><\/em> \u2013 Mulch should not be piled against the trunk. A thin layer from just off the trunk to the outer dripline will best improve the root environment.<\/p>\n<p><em><strong>Dead or Broken Branches<\/strong><\/em> \u2013 Prune hanging, broken or dead branches for safety and tree health.<\/p>\n<p><em><strong>Proper Irrigation<\/strong><\/em> \u2013 Water trees deeply, particularly during drought conditions and especially with new transplants. This is even true during winter months.<\/p>\n<p><em><strong>Protection<\/strong><\/em> \u2013 For salt spray on shrubs or small trees protect foliage with burlap or similar material. Use deer repellant to discourage browsing deer.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>It\u2019s always good to take a walk around your property and notice what\u2019s happening with your trees and shrubs.
